I think the proper tone is guarded optimism. No doubt the kids we have possess some talent, but in many instances, the talent is raw and inexperienced at absolutely the worst positions (QB, OL and DB) to go win a title. Granted, things should be much better in at least two of these positions this year, but to think we are at the level...today....to go compete for a title is not reasonable. Give em a spring, a fall, and a few games and we'll know exactly what this team is capable of.

Myself, I see marked improvement in this team from where they were last year, but last year's team was way off the mark when you speak of national championship football. Even the 1999 team showed glimpses of its potency when it gained double digit leads on everyone they played (sans Ole Miss).

In 2007; however, the talent will have come full circle, have experience, and I think we'll be poised for a title run.
